This Is The Most Charming Small Town In NJ, New Report Says

The once-declined beach community has been " slowly and steadily recapturing its old magic​," according to the report.

NEW JERSEY — A new report in the travel magazine Afar has named the most charming small towns across the nation — and Asbury Park is its pick for New Jersey.

The magazine chose Asbury Park for its "slew of stylish new hotels," adding that the once-declined beach community has been " slowly and steadily recapturing its old magic."

"Its boardwalk is thrumming once again, complete with a pinball machine museum and a retro beach bar with a popular dog-friendly Yappy Hour," the report said. "The Stone Pony, a divey music venue that launched the careers of Bruce Springsteen and Jon Bon Jovi, celebrated its 50th anniversary in 2023, and its outdoor summer stage now hosts the likes of Carly Rae Jepsen and the Pixies."

Don't forget to have a slice of specialty sourdough pizza from Talula’s and stop by Glide Surf Co., which sells custom surfboards and wet suits, the magazine suggests.

Other towns listed in the report include Hudson in New York, North Adams in Massachusetts, New Hope in Pennsylvania, and Los Olivos in California.

For the list, Afar said it defined a small town as a place with around 25,000 people or fewer. The pick for each state was chosen based on a unique attraction or characteristic to draw in visitors – whether it’s “singular streets or spectacular outdoor adventure opportunities,” according to Afar.

For example, the standout Maine small town, Belfast, was chosen for its “palpable hippie-meets-hipster energy,” while Waterbury, Vermont, got a nod for being the home of the Ben & Jerry’s ice cream factory.

Meanwhile, ski towns (and ski-town "vibes") made several appearances on the list — including Whitefish in Montana and Leadville in Colorado, while Wyoming, Georgia, and South Carolina all featured towns with deep histories: Cody, Dahlonega, and Beaufort, respectively.

Looking to pick up a delicious block of cheese? The list has you covered there, too, suggesting a visit to Harman’s Cheese and Country Store in Sugar Hill, New Hampshire, for its “beloved” white cheddar.
